This shouldn't have a comma because it has a compound predicate. The subject of the sentence is "a semicolon", and it participates in two predicates: "it clarifies" and "is a complete sentence".
Your sentence is also logically incorrect because a semicolon neither clarifies nor is a complete sentence.
The proper explanation is: a semicolon separates two closely related independent clauses.
